Thomas Andrew Dorsey
(1899-1993)
  • Biography
  • Artwork
Thomas A. Dorsey started out in music playing blues piano under the name "Georgia Tom" with The Hoakum Boys, and writing blues songs. Dorsey later became known as "the father of black gospel music" and wrote several well known gospel standards. He served as music director from 1932 into the late-1970s for Chicago's Pilgrim Baptist Church.
